Pirelli extends British Superbikes partnership

The British Superbike Championship motorcycling series has agreed a five-year extension of its partnership with tyre supplier, Pirelli.

The Italian company has been confirmed as the presenting sponsor and sole tyre supplier of the championship for the 2016 to 2020 seasons. The two parties have been in partnership since 2008.

As well as the Superbike series, the deal will also see Pirelli partner with the Supersport and Superstock 1000 and 600 classes.

The agreement continues the link between World and British Superbikes, with the international series introducing an agreement with Pirelli for single tyre supply back in 2004.

Stuart Higgs, series and race director of the British Superbike Championship, said: “This marks the eighth season working together, and, in that time, we have witnessed a level-playing field for riders and teams, combined with a great consistency of product. This year especially we have seen lap records fall spectacularly, which is particularly impressive when you think we have no electronic aids in BSB and that these times have all been achieved on production tyres.”

Giorgio Barbier, racing activities director of Pirelli’s Business Unit Moto, added: “The relationship between the production bike derived World Championship and the British Superbikes has always been strong as we can also notice from the nationality of the first four riders in the World Superbike Championship standings this year. They are all UK riders and all with a past in BSB and for us this is an important message: we will continue supporting promising riders, offering them the chance to do wild cards in some rounds of World Superbike so that they will have the possibility to show their talent to a worldwide audience.”
